#747803 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#747803 is composed of 45.5% red, 47.1%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 97.5%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 62.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.1% and a lightness of 24.1%. #747803 color hex could be obtained by blending #e8f006 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

Shades and Tints of #747803
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050500 is the darkest color, while #fefff1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#747803
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3f3f3c is the less saturated color, while #747803 is the most saturated one.
